你查询的IP:[119.20.80.81]  地理位置:中国–北京–北京电信

最新查询119.84.70.38 122.119.221.55 61.48.1.7 118.180.209.99 121.248.63.232 203.212.125.180 220.160.78.46 202.120.155.33 222.32.27.87 119.20.80.81 124.200.157.189 117.22.30.177 117.122.128.248 221.176.84.238 202.127.208.255 119.128.129.44 203.83.56.197 222.128.191.18 60.200.245.26 59.192.230.221 118.124.131.151 119.41.235.67 61.4.176.159 202.38.176.161 116.116.104.83 117.53.176.106 58.144.79.217 210.5.18.241 221.12.129.41 121.51.6.176 118.224.4.200